Question: Scenario 170: On a wet, slippery road you should:
Answer options:
- Brake harder than normal ✅ Use both brakes gently, increase following distance, avoid painted lines and manhole covers
- Use only the rear brake
- Lean more aggressively in corners
Correct answer: Use both brakes gently, increase following distance, avoid painted lines and manhole covers
Explanation: Reduced traction means smoother throttle/brake inputs, longer following distance, and avoiding slick surfaces like paint, metal, and oil.
